Turl Street Kitchen opened in 2011 as a 'social' business which supports the Oxford Hub charity in the same building. It promotes sustainable eating and is a Low Carbon Oxford Pathfinder. It offers relaxed eating and drinking with a focus on great local produce and independent drinks makers. Serving breakfast until 10am, coffee, lunch and dinner. No real ale but has quality beer, cider, and lager in bottles and cans including vegetarian and gluten-free options.
